Output 40b34a54e2469aec4732228efd110a1d9fee9401bb3930c1c07405e276185926:1

value
22505564
script pubkey
OP_0 OP_PUSHBYTES_32 79281966adcd128e85e0353ac06529fb76c6beccb6902861d59c5077932d3273
address
bc1q0y5pje4de5fgap0qx5avqeffldmvd0kvk6gzscw4n3g80yedxfesrcj4la
transaction
40b34a54e2469aec4732228efd110a1d9fee9401bb3930c1c07405e276185926
spent
true